Output cd2aaa3b87b08cf88e19a0cc44de2c59eb731ccc8e5eb79020b2afef15bf4d40:93

value
114947
script pubkey
OP_0 OP_PUSHBYTES_20 566f57d8c8717ad202adbeae36e4f7833a65e6f8
address
bc1q2eh40kxgw9adyq4dh6hrde8hsvaxtehc6vt2vn
transaction
cd2aaa3b87b08cf88e19a0cc44de2c59eb731ccc8e5eb79020b2afef15bf4d40
confirmations
252902
spent
true